Introduction
Methylene blue was first synthesized as zinc chloride in 1876, and then mainly used for: (1) Methemoglobinemia: low-concentration methylene blue is used to treat nitrites, chlorates, quinones, and quinone imines (2) Cyanide poisoning: high concentration of methylene blue can be used for cyanide poisoning; (3) Combined with local 365betÓéÀÖbook anesthetics for local pain relief; (4) In recent years It is also clinically tried to treat infectious and traumatic shock, cancer, and herpes zoster. Pharmacological studies have shown that methylene blue has detoxification, analgesia, antibacterial, antiviral, anti-tumor effects and can correct hemodynamic disorders in patients with septic shock and treat priapism.

Production
Weigh 2mol (418g) of p-aminodimethylaniline hydrochloride, put it into a reaction kettle with a thermometer, add 6L of water to dissolve, add 0.41mol (40g) of concentrated sulfuric acid dropwise with stirring to make the solution acidic, and add it sequentially at room temperature Zinc chloride solution, aluminum sulfate solution, sodium thiosulfate solution, and 300mL of sodium dichromate solution are added, the reaction solution is heated to 40¡ãC within 10 minutes under stirring, and the hydrochloric acid solution of N,N-dimethylaniline Put it into the reactor, then immediately add the remaining 600mL sodium dichromate solution, and heat it to 70¡æ within 10 minutes; when the temperature reaches 70¡æ, put 2.87mol (250g) manganese dioxide into the reactor, heat to 85¡æ, maintain React at temperature for 30 minutes. Cool down to 50¡ãC. Slowly add 7.14mol (700g) of concentrated sulfuric acid under stirring. After stirring, the reaction solution will be released. Place it at 4¡ãC for 5 hours. Precipitation will be deposited. Filter by suction. Use 10% for filter cake. Wash with 600 mL of sodium chloride aqueous solution; transfer the filter cake to a 20L beaker, add 10L of water, stir and heat on an electric heating mantle until it boils, filter while hot, add 1.84mol (250g) 365betÓéÀÖbook zinc chloride and 25.64mol (1500g) to the filtrate ) Sodium chloride, stir to dissolve, then place the solution at 4¡ãC for 24h, filter with suction, and dry at 50¡ãC to obtain 460g of methylene blue zinc chloride salt; dissolve the obtained zinc chloride salt in 10L of water, and add sodium carbonate 0.52 mol (55.2g), cool to room temperature, filter with suction, wash the filter cake with a small amount of water, add 17.09mol (1000g) of sodium chloride, stir to dissolve and place at 4¡æ for 12 hours, filter with suction, filter cake at 40-45¡æ After drying for 12 hours, 320 g of crude methylene blue was obtained (the loss on drying was about 15%, and the yield was 42.5% based on anhydrous). Put the crude methylene blue into an Erlenmeyer flask, add 1280mL of 0.1mol/L hydrochloric acid (1:4), heat to dissolve in a water bath at 60¡ãC, place to crystallize at room temperature, and filter with suction. The filter cake is recrystallized once in the same volume and concentration of hydrochloric acid. The same volume of water was recrystallized once, and the filter cake was dried at 40-45¡ãC for 12 hours to obtain 205 g of methylene blue with a weight loss on drying of 14.6%, and a yield of 64.3% calculated as anhydrous. The total yield calculated based on the raw material p-aminodimethylaniline hydrochloride was 27.4%.
